Job Description

Under the direction of the Instructor:

  • PRACTICUM PLACEMENTS:
  • Determine accommodations and supports needed to help students during work experience and on the job
  • Survey the community for possible practicum sites
  • Develop professional resumes and cover letters for each student
  • Contact prospective employers
  • Analyse the practicum site by collecting expert information from the owner or manager of the business and/or collecting information from direct observation at the prospective practicum site
  • Set up practicum sites and place students in site
  • Supervise, provide training support, collect progress data, and observe the student within the community
  • Liaise with the employer and the co-workers
  • Provide follow up support to the student
  • Provide individual tutoring to students in order to support skill development in the practicum
  • CLASSROOM
  • (with instructor) Conduct intake interviews with students seeking program admittance
  • Update and maintain confidential student records
  • Refer and support students in accessing CNC services and/or community agencies as appropriate
  • Conduct Essential Skills Assessments to determine students’ ES levels and decide appropriate starting points for learning
  • Assist students with online learning activities and provide individual support when required
  • Prepare materials and resources; prepare program plans to meet student needs; and provide support in the classroom.
  • Under direction of the Instructor, provide individual tutoring and instruction of particular segments of the course; review previously taught information with students.
  • Supervise students in College setting if needed.
  • Collect progress data on students.
  • Develop individualized student evaluations for employers/co-workers.
  • Assist in the development of business plans for students.
  • Work with employers and students to develop part time employment or volunteer positions.
  • Liaise with other college departments as necessary to support student success
  • PROGRAM DEVELOPMENT
  • Provide accessibility information to prospective students and community organizations
  • Make recommendations to the instructor on new ways to improve service to students
  • Remain current with new technologies and accommodations to support students
  • Conduct information sessions with the instructor at schools with prospective students, to increase awareness of the JET/TARGET program
  • Assist the instructor/program with input on areas for program/curriculum development
  • Attend conferences and research resources to ensure program remains contemporary to provincial requirements and community needs
  • Collaborate with provincial and community resources as required
